Packer

  • Building identical machine images for multiple clouds from one templatenot AWS (Amazon Web Services)
  • Baking golden AMIs and VM images into a CI pipelinenot AWS (Amazon Web Services)
  • Creating immutable infrastructure artifacts consumed by Terraformnot AWS (Amazon Web Services)

Where each one falls short

Documented limitations, not opinions. Every one is a constraint you would hit in normal use.

AWS (Amazon Web Services)

  • Data transfer in is free and data transfer out is charged, which is the standard source of unexpected bills
  • Discounts require one or three year Savings Plan commitments rather than being automatic
  • Every service is priced separately, so a working architecture has no single published cost
  • The free tier is a promotional allowance rather than an ongoing free plan

Packer

  • Packer 1.10.0 and later is licensed under the Business Source License 1.1 with IBM Corporation as licensor, not an OSI open source licence
  • The Additional Use Grant forbids offering Packer to third parties on a hosted or embedded basis in a paid product that competes with IBM's paid versions of Packer
  • Each version converts to the MPL 2.0 Change License only four years after that version is first published, and the Change Date is set separately per version
  • Alternative licensing for uses outside the grant must be arranged with the licensor rather than taken under the public licence
